About This Item
Ipswich: Ancient House Publishing, 1978. VG/VG. Second Edition, Extensively Revised And Re-written, in d/w not price clipped. SIGNED BY AUTHOR, WILLIAM H PAYN, without dedication or inscription, there is another signature (?) on title-page. Illustrated with photographs. This is the second edition and brings this comprehnsive work completely up to date. With Bibliography and Index. D/w front panel has two small areas of scuffing; d/w has chipping to head of spine, and to top two corners of the d/w; else a very good copy, in a very good d/w, of a SCARCE revised and re-written second edition SIGNED BY AUTHOR, WILLIAM H PAYN.
